Output 778122029abef26019bf817fd4a608adf324d1005b195f497ccb46d4e36661cb:1

value
337356
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 4d4f70ac44b3ff66f4aca6e44cde478bae19060a OP_EQUALVERIFY OP_CHECKSIG
address
183nCNLRaBheozBMYqpwtPkeuYVAZxk86r
transaction
778122029abef26019bf817fd4a608adf324d1005b195f497ccb46d4e36661cb
spent
true